In the Beginning

I heard an interesting quote recently. It is from the Scottish philosopher Thomas Reid who once said: “There is no greater impediment to the advancement of knowledge than the ambiguity of words[1]. It caught my attention while I was trying to think of an appropriate opening for this article, and I am happy it did because it resonates so well. The ambiguity and multiple meanings of words can sometimes cause more confusion than they do clarity, especially when we fail to take them in proper context. Such is the case, I believe, with the debate about creation vs. evolution, or at least a significant part of it.

When I was younger, I remember some discussions we would have in school about which was true: creation or evolution. But as far as I can remember, the issue was never taken very seriously by myself or my school mates. Even in a Catholic school system where Biblical teaching reigns supreme, we were still taught about evolution as scientific fact. While that was many years ago, today I am perplexed to find it is not only an enduring and highly contentious debate, but that there seems to be so very little progress toward some form of reconciliation.

It should come as no surprise that a Google search on the terms ‘creation vs. evolution’ turns up so many different views on the issue. While it is tempting to think it is not a subject that most people are concerned with in their daily routine, it is certainly out there in large force. I am of the mindset that there is more to this debate than just this debate itself. If we peel back the layers underlying so many contemporary issues in today’s society, science and religion, and specifically creation vs. evolution, hover very near the surface.

This particular battle is not just fodder for those obsessed with the subject. There are strong political movements that remain adamant at pushing for the teaching of creationism in grade schools as either an alternative to evolution, or as a complete substitute for it. It is one of the major issues that currently polarizes western society, particularly in America. As a case in point, a recent survey estimates as many as 42% of Americans believe in some form of religious creationism over scientific evolution[2]. We cannot ignore the significant weight this carries in the direction we take with many political, social, economic, security, and even environmental issues of today. So without a doubt, it is an important issue.

Genesis in Context

To better understand what is transcribed in Genesis, it is first important to have some appreciation for how the creation story came to be scribed in the first place. For those who hold the bible as a sacred text, that being the Word of God, it is essential to know that it is not a book that simply appeared out of nowhere behind a big rock like in an old Charlton Heston movie. The reason the bible is referred to as scripture is the fact that it represents what was written down by various prominent spiritual leaders (then called prophets) throughout Judaic and Christian history.

Photo credit: Brett Jordan, pexels.com

Judaism, like so many other traditions around the world, was once, and still is, a strongly oral tradition. Teachings were originally passed on orally in small groups of families and tribes — some for very long periods of time long before scribing began. Scribing, or writing down, became a practice eventually as the population grew and there was a need to keep traditional teachings in a form that could be passed on to future generations. There were many individual writings that were collected and preserved long before they were amalgamated in the Jewish Torah or the Christian Bible (and many writings were not included, for various reasons).

The creation story of Genesis is one of those many stories, and the least understood in terms of its true origins and authorship. This is perhaps partly because it may have become so engrained in the oral tradition of Judaic culture for centuries (or longer), that the lineage to its source was lost. Yet, it seemed fitting for it to be scribed as the first book of both the Torah and the Bible (which both are collections of writings), and the one that sets the stage for all that follows.

Biblical scholars will always highlight how the books of the Bible are wide and varied in their content and historical context, reflecting how events of the world were impacting the faith and relationship people have with God and to each other. Some stories tell of strife and grief, or accomplishment and glory, or offer guidance on how people can practice their faith in God, Yahweh, or Abba Father. These are essentially the historical writings of the Judaic people. Others forms of scripture are more inspirational, or contemplative, taking us deeper into divine insight and wisdom. And yet other writings are more philosophical from the standpoint of ascribing political and moral positions on issues of the time.

We must also remember that much of the Old Testament was written in Hebrew; a language that is very different from modern English or many other modern languages of today. Translation of Hebrew scripture into modern English is a very delicate process. A qualified interpretation of an original text requires fluency in both the Hebrew language and history, and it is never done by individuals working on their own, rather by teams of Hebrew scholars. The scholastic discipline of hermeneutics (pron. her-men-u-tix) emerged specifically around the interpretation of original Hebrew scripture. It is an arduous process that involves knowing the historical context in which a piece of writing appears, and why it would have been included in biblical scripture in the first place. It also involves knowing or inferring something about the author and their particular life and faith experiences.

Not all of scripture is strictly about Judeo-Christian history. There are texts that go much deeper from authors who have spent a great deal of time in contemplative states; or deep meditation, prayer, and introspection. Practically all religious traditions have such texts; from Judaism, Christianity, and Islam in the west, to Hinduism, Buddhism, and many other eastern traditions in the east, to many indigenous traditions the world over. The common thread among them is that these writings are inspired by experiences of divine thought from people who have dedicated their lives to some form of deep contemplative practice. So to believe scripture as the word of God, is to recognize the process of divine inspiration experienced by the authors of such texts.

Early Contemplations

If we go back about three thousand years, we can imagine that such insights transferred primarily through an oral tradition would not be as elaborate as today’s scientific body of knowledge. So it may not be too farfetched an idea that however the Genesis story may have developed, it is not unreasonable that a vision of the intrinsic logic or order of things would be clearer for time periods closer to the human era (i.e. the latter three days), but were more nebulous the further back in time we go (for the first three days). This of course, is something science itself still struggles with as we continue to better understand the origins and structure of the early universe. So if we can be patient for modern science in refining these early periods, can we not also offer some poor mystic from three thousand years ago a little leeway?

Another possibility is that the visions were from a perspective of what could be seen during the very early stages of the formation of the Earth, from an Earth-centered vantage point. We now know scientifically that the early Earth was a very hot, molten surface with a dense, gaseous atmosphere which likely did not let much light in from the Sun or stars that we now take so much for granted. This could explain why we might only see the stars and heavens on the fourth Genesis day, coinciding with the flourishing of vegetation life in an oxygenated atmosphere, which we now also know scientifically took two billion years, or nearly half the age of our planet, to fully form. From this perspective, could it be that it is not that stars and other light bodies in the universe had not yet formed, but that they could not be seen during those earliest of times of the first 2 billion years or so?

Now, of course, there is no way of knowing with certainty if either of these possibilities would be true in a scientific sense. But from a contemplative perspective, it is quite possible. The same can be said of many early scientific discoveries in that while details of the discovery process may have been lost in translation or due to loss of historical records, it does not necessarily diminish their value. If we afford either of these possibilities some legitimacy, then there may not be as much of a misalignment between the two stories after all, at least in terms of approximately aligning the general sequence, or chronology of what appeared during each time cycle.

So while this may provide some insight into our first question, it still leaves the problem of the second question in terms of the apparent misalignment of time periods between the two stories.

Just a Coincidence?

Until this point, it is certainly arguable that trying to directly compare the six days of Genesis to some equivalent periods in evolution may be just wishful thinking, or an attempt to force fit two irreconcilable worldviews. We must acknowledge and remain open to the possibility in that we may never be able to draw firm conclusions, no matter how hard we try to compare the two stories. At the same time however, we must also be open to the possibility that there are parallels between the two stories, albeit arrived at through very different means, and distant historical time periods. But here is what may be one of the more compelling aspects that is worthy of serious consideration, in my opinion.

When Darwin’s theory of evolution was first published in the late 1800’s, it covered only biological evolution, corresponding roughly to days 5 and 6 in the Genesis story. It wasn’t until the latter part of the 1900’s that evolutionary theory was extended into longer periods of geological and cosmological time. These extensions were made possible by the theories of relativity and quantum physics (in the early 1900's), augmented by the theory of plate tectonics in geology (in the late 1900's).

What is profound is that the more complete scientific evolutionary story really only started to come together in the last 50 years! This is long after the ‘man vs. monkey’ debates on creation and evolution that began about 150 years ago. It just so happened that Darwin’s theory of biological evolution fit quite well with plate tectonic theory of the geological evolution of the planet, and which in turn fit very well within the cosmological evolutionary theory of the universe. The scientific evidence and alignment among these previously distinct spheres of science has certainly mounted and reinforced a more complete evolutionary story: the cosmological, geological and biological aspects of the world and universe are all in strong alignment and are mutually reinforcing.

Even more recently, within the last 20 years or so, there have been additional contributions from the field of thermodynamics (the study of energy) in helping to explain some of the more intricate aspects of the evolution [5]. This is from the standpoint of understanding what matter is in relation to energy, and how it transforms through different stages of cosmological, geological and biological evolution. Most fundamental to this discovery is that space and time, and energy and matter are all interdependent aspects of our physical reality, meaning you cannot change one factor without changing another. So different forms of matter that appear sequentially in evolution are actually energy configured into new forms under certain space-time constraints. With increasing complexity of forms, there is a corresponding decrease in the amount of space and time over which they occupy.

So why does this matter? Well, if we refer back to the scientific columns in Table 1, as mentioned earlier, there is a contraction of both space and time over which specific forms appear within each stage of evolution. Now the numbers we are using here are approximate, but generally accurate enough to reveal a pattern. Each successive stage progresses through about half the time and half of the space of the previous period. We can think of these as space-time-energy cycles, where in some places in the universe under certain conditions, there is an energy crisis of sorts that requires a creative response. The scientific term used most often used for this process is emergence, but essentially it is about the emergence of something new and more complex than what was there before. It is essentially a creative process.

If we return again to Table 1, there is a reference to the Hebrew word Yom in reference to the days of Genesis. In Hebrew, this word most primarily pertains to some form of period, or cycle. Although it could refer to a 24-hour period, the word yom may also pertain to a period of 40 days and 40 nights, a month, a year, a millennium, or any other time cycle depending on the context in which it is used. Hebrew scholars[6] who have studied how the word yom was used in various Hebrew writings arrive at the same conclusion: and that is, the context in which the word Yom is used in Genesis has the intended meaning of cycle or period; and not a 24-hour day. The beauty of this is that each cycle or period can also be of different duration. Hence, we can have an alignment of the cycles of Genesis with the space and time cycles in evolutionary theory.

So whether this is just a strange coincidence, or whether there is something more substantive to it is difficult to determine conclusively. But in my view, it is at least worthy of consideration in this whole debate. Because what it also tells us is that the cyclic sequencing in the Genesis story makes it intrinsically evolutionary, and the emergent thresholds that mark the successive cycles of evolution makes it intrinsically creative. Evolution and creation then, are not separate things in themselves, but are intertwined aspects of physical reality, all driven by universal laws of energy dynamics.

A Way Forward?

Without a doubt, the inferences presented here will likely draw the attention of a few critics from both sides of the debate. But it should also raise a few eyebrows on aspects that seemed to have been overlooked. Whatever direction this debate takes in the future, it would be wise to keep in mind Thomas Reid’s quote regarding the ambiguity of words. We can haggle about the subtle nuances in the meaning of specific terms, and remain tangled in the debate to no end if we continue to focus only on the major differences between the two stories.

But if we stand back and take a humble and objective look at their similarities, while fully respecting the rich contextual origins of each in their own right, as we have just done, then we may in fact begin to see the forest for the trees. Perhaps a better and more mutually agreeable way forward is to not regard the Genesis creation story and modern scientific evolutionary theory as opposed to each other, but as both partially true in their respective contexts. One story is simply a much earlier attempt using ancient contemplative methods, whereas the other is more recent using more rigorous modern scientific methods.

As an analogy, I leave an example taken from my own field of geoscience. Suppose we compare Ptolemy’s map of the world[7] with any of the digital global maps[8] we have on hand today. Modern geographers have always honored, and remain amazed by Ptolemy’s earliest contributions to mapping, along with early contributions by many others like him. We do not simply disregard Ptolemy’s map, or any other ancient map for that matter, because of their gross inaccuracies relative to the more sophisticated maps produced today. Instead we hold them in high reverence. Ptolemy’s map was a phenomenal piece of science for its time, but we would not use such a map for modern-day travel or navigation would we? Certainly not now that we have GPS and global maps that provide locational accuracy down to the meter for every location on Earth. So, should a modern course in geography give equal treatment to both Ptolemy’s map and todays sophisticated global digital maps? Of course not.

Map Sources: Ptolemy’s Map of the World (circa 150 AD), wikipedia.org; Global Map (circa 2000 AD), nationsonline.org.

The same can be said of the relation between the Genesis creation story and modern evolutionary theory. Both can be incorporated in their respective contexts in any school curriculum, not as opposing each other, but as representing a continuum of humanity’s quest to understand how things came to be, and our relationship to it all. In the end, they both tell a similar story of creation ‘and’ evolution.
